Santa on the trot

It was only December 3, but Santa put his other priorities to one side and made a very welcome appearance for all the children at the North Shore Riding for the Disabled Rider Christmas Party in Silverdale.

The event, which rounds-off the riding sessions for the year, is always well attended.

North Shore RDA holds therapeutic riding sessions for a wide range of people with disability, involving more than 80 riders, most of whom were at the party. It included a singalong with Geena Hutton and her players – a group that is part of Centrestage Theatre and a visit from Santa who handed out gifts.
